当前位置:首页 > 行业动态 > 正文

如何有效地进行服务器备份,关键步骤与策略指南

服务器备份通常涉及以下步骤:确定要备份的数据和应用程序。选择合适的备份工具和方法,如使用rsync、FTP或专业的备份软件。定期执行备份任务,并验证备份数据的完整性。将备份数据存储在安全的位置,如离线存储或云服务中,以防数据丢失或损坏。

在维护网站运营的过程中,数据备份是一项至关重要的任务,它不仅能够在发生数据丢失或系统崩溃时迅速恢复网站,还能保障网站数据的安全性和完整性,下面将详细介绍如何对服务器知识网站进行备份:

1、备份流程

确定备份需求与频率:根据网站的更新频率和数据重要性来确定备份的频率,如每日备份、每周备份等。

选择合适的备份工具:根据服务器的操作系统和网站架构,选择适合的备份工具,例如FTP备份、文件同步等。

执行备份操作:按照选定的备份方法和技术步骤执行备份,确保所有关键数据都被包含在内。

验证备份数据的完整性:备份完成后,应检查数据的完整性,确保在需要时可以完整恢复。

存储与管理备份数据:将备份数据存储在安全的地方,如外部硬盘、U盘或其他安全的云存储服务,并定期管理旧的备份数据。

2、备份类型

全量备份:备份网站上的所有文件和数据库,适用于基础数据量不是特别大的网站。

增量备份:仅备份自上次全量或增量备份以来发生变化的文件,可节省存储空间和备份时间。

镜像备份:创建服务器的完整镜像,包括操作系统和所有配置,这适用于需要快速恢复系统的情况。

数据库备份:导出数据库内容,并在需要时能够导入恢复,是网站数据备份的重要部分。

配置文件备份:备份网站和服务器的配置文件,以便在迁移或恢复后能够快速调整配置。

3、备份方式

手动备份:通过FTP、SCP等工具将数据下载到本地,操作简单但需定期手动执行。

自动备份:设置定时任务,自动执行备份操作,省时省力且减少人为遗忘的风险。

文件级备份:传输特定的文件和文件夹,适用于小规模的备份操作。

硬盘备份:复制硬盘上的所有信息,包括操作系统和程序,为全面恢复提供可能。

版本控制备份:将应用程序恢复到先前的版本,适用于有版本控制需求的系统。

4、注意事项

数据安全性:确保备份数据存储在安全的位置,防止数据泄露或丢失。

备份验证:定期检查和验证备份数据,确保在需要时能够有效恢复。

避免数据覆盖:在执行新的备份前,确保不会覆盖之前的备份数据。

备份日志记录:详细记录每次备份的时间、类型和结果,以便于管理和回溯。

5、常见问题处理

恢复失败的处理:如果遇到备份数据无法恢复的情况,应检查备份文件是否完整,或尝试使用其他备份文件进行恢复。

备份空间不足的问题:定期清理不必要的备份文件,或者使用压缩工具减小备份文件大小。

6、相关问答FAQs

Q1: 如何选择合适的备份周期?

A1: 根据网站内容的更新频率和数据重要性来选择,对于经常更新的网站,可能需要每天进行备份,而对于更新不频繁的网站,每周或每月备份一次即可。

Q2: 备份数据应该如何存储?

A2: 备份数据应该存储在安全可靠的介质上,比如外部硬盘、U盘或受信任的云存储服务中,建议有多个备份副本,分别存放在不同的地理位置,以防单点故障。

归纳而言,服务器知识网站的数据备份是一个包含多个步骤和细节的过程,通过合理规划备份策略、选择合适的备份方法和工具以及定期检查和维护备份数据,可以有效地保护网站数据安全,减少因数据丢失造成的风险。

0